Illinois’ second-largest city has seen its mayoral race heat up, as a challenger to incumbent Mayor Richard Irvin is racking ...
The candidates include incumbents Joseph Sanchez, Kevin O’Neill and Paul LaTour, along with challengers Vincent Gaddis and ...